Yichang vs Zaragoza, Aragon Climate & Distance Between

Spain flag
  • The distance between Yichang, China and Zaragoza, Aragon, Spain is approximately 9,398 km or 5,840 mi.
  • To reach Yichang in this distance one would set out from Zaragoza, Aragon bearing 53° or NE and follow the great circles arc to approach Yichang bearing 136° or SE .
  • Yichang has a humid subtropical climate with dry winters (Cwa) whereas Zaragoza, Aragon has a mid-latitude cool steppe climate (BSk).
  • Yichang is in or near the subtropical moist forest biome whereas Zaragoza, Aragon is in or near the cool temperate steppe biome.
  • The mean temperature is 2.2 °C (3.9°F) warmer.
  • Average monthly temperatures vary by 5 °C (9°F) more in Yichang. The continentality subtype is subcontinental as opposed to semicontinental.
  • Total annual precipitation averages 841.1 mm (33.1 in) more which is equivalent to 841.1 l/m² (20.64 US gal/ft²) or 8,411,000 l/ha (899,192 US gal/ac) more. About 3 2/3 as much.
  • The altitude of the sun at midday is overall 11° higher in Yichang than in Zaragoza, Aragon.
